Power-Driven Rotary Thread Inspection Tool
The rotary thread inspection tool from Thread Check Inc. inspects screw threads for functional size and depth.

According to the company, the power-driven thread gage virtually eliminates operator fatigue and repetitive-motion injuries as the motor turns the gage. The portable instrument is designed for industrial use and includes high-performance, rechargeable NIMH “quick change” batteries for increased operating time.
A specified thread gage depth can be set to automatically reverse the tool out of the thread when the gage has reached the specified depth. The proper depth is confirmed by a green light indicator. The tool uses standard or custom taperlock-style thread plug gages that can be changed easily for multiple jobs, the company says.
